I've had it for a year and a month now...has been through every season (I live in CT). I like it just because for a full cat-back, mandrel bent it was a hell of a deal for under 200 shipped. It's nice and quiet, no raspyness and no other problems. The black paint is still present on my exhaust and it will not burn off like most people say...and I think thats also a countermeasure to prevent rust. It's made out of I think 16 gauge aluminized steel...but painted. This is the same material that stock is made from, same metal that the WSP y-pipe group deal is getting. So if all these people think that the pacesetter is bad and it rusts, then shouldn't everyone be saying that every exhaust made from aluminized steel is bad???? To the comment on "eventually it will rust".....well obviously it will rust sometime, just like every other exhaust out there (BTW, stainless steel exhausts still rust also, but much much slower because of purity issues). The only drawback I see is, like I said, the exhaust tip. The inside yellow part gets rusted and looks ugly, but I'd just get a different tip for like $5.
